See the video in
post #11 at 23:25 and it shows where I tapped into the parking lights. Seems as though the parking lights are always on, so the LEDs are always on. The indicator on the ColorSHIFT 2.0 Controller is lit when I look down. I have the controller mounted to the right and just forward of the gas pedal. The box is affixed with velcro to the carpeting so I didn't have to drill any holes. I zip tied the wire up away from where my feet won't ever hit it and the box is easy to reach to change colors or brightness while in the driver's seat. I just lean forward and push the buttons for the quickset 1 to 4.
